Life cycle assessment of Virginia mallow production with different fertilisation options
Journal of Cleaner Production, 2018Abstract Lignocellulosic crops can be a significant source of feedstock for the chemical industry. They can be grown on poorer soils, but fertilisation should be applied to achieve a considerable yield. The aim of the study was to determine the environmental impact of the production of Virginia mallow (Sida hermaphrodita Rusby L.) biomass fertilised ...

The Efficiency and Reliability of Pollutant Removal in a Hybrid Constructed Wetland with Common Reed, Manna Grass, and Virginia Mallow [PDF]
In this paper, the pollutant removal efficiency and the reliability of a vertical and horizontal flow hybrid constructed wetland (CW) planted with common reed, manna grass, and Virginia mallow were analyzed. The wastewater treatment plant, located in south-eastern Poland, treated domestic sewage at an average flow rate of 2.5 m3/d.

Canadian Journal of Plant Science, 2016
Virginia mallow is a plant from the central and eastern states of North America. A large amount of high quality biomass obtained from V. mallow led to interest in this plant for bioenergy purposes. Unfortunately, high incidence of white rot disease caused by Sclerotinia sclerotiorum destroyed plantations of this plant.
